Westbound I-10 in Bexar County Reopens After Major 18-Wheeler Crash
On the morning of November 19, 2025, traffic on the westbound lanes of Interstate 10 in far east Bexar County was brought to a halt due to a significant accident involving an 18-wheeler. The San Antonio Police Department reported that the crash occurred around 1:05 a.m., with details initially scant but suggesting the potential for hazardous material spills.
Understanding the Incident
The incident involved an 18-wheeler that overturned after being struck by another vehicle, leading to a substantial blockade of traffic. Initial reports indicated that the truck leaked a type of fuel and possibly battery acid onto the roadway, prompting a swift response from hazmat teams. No injuries were reported, which is a fortunate outcome given the scale of the accident and the hazardous materials involved.
The Impact on San Antonio Traffic
The accident resulted in significant traffic delays, affecting commuters in this busy metropolitan area. As traffic resumed around 8:45 a.m., many local travelers expressed their frustrations over the gridlock, which lasted for several hours. Traffic maps indicated detours necessary for drivers headed towards Loop 1604, as the incident led to closures between Farm to Market Road 1516 and Loop 1604.
